Abstract

The tourist area of Santai beach, Latuhalat village, Nusaniwe district. is one of the beach tourism in Ambon city which has been developed and managed by the private sector. However, the relaxing beach development has not been done optimally. Santai beach is located in the south of Latuhalat village with an area of approximately 2 hectares. Santai beach has sandy and rocky beaches surrounded by ± 15 meters of wave barrier. around the relaxing beach location there are also residential areas. With the damage to the coastal protection structure, this area is directly adjacent to the sea, so it is often hit by waves or waves. This research begins with a survey of the research location, literature study, then measures the coastline of tidal data and wind data collection. From these data, an analysis was carried out to answer the objectives of this study. Based on the results of data analysis, it is obtained that the height of the breaking wave in the east direction (Hb) = 2.901 m, the southeast direction (Hb) = 4,670 m, the south direction (Hb) = 4.062 m. wavelength east direction (Lb) = 0.257 m, wavelength southeast (Lb) = 0.238 m south direction (Lb) = 0.247 m. and the depth of the breaking wave in the east direction (db) = 2.147 m, for the southeast direction (db) = 2.316 m, and south direction (db) = 3.006 m. In addition, from the analysis results obtained shoreline changes that occurred on this beach in 10 years caused erosion of -210.38 m at the 39th gleat. An alternative treatment that can be used is a simple breakwater
